首页 开发语言 PHP 正文内容

动态变量php 动态变量在c语言中的用法

钟逸 PHP 2024-04-23 07:56:14 8

php中的动态变量名有什么实际应用

php可变变量名指的是使用一个变量的值作为这个变量的名称。在上面的例子中,通过使用两个$符号,你可以把hello设置成一个变量的名称,就像下面那样。

static 是C中很常用的修饰符,它被用来控制变量的存储方式和可见性 static 声明的变量在C语言中有两方面的特征:1)、变量会被放在程序的全局存储区中,这样可以在下一次调用的时候还可以保持原来的赋值。

PHP是一种常用的Web开发语言,可以用于构建动态网站和应用程序。而变量是一种数据容器,可以存储和操作不同类型的数据。PHP中,$a是一种变量名,可以根据需要赋予不同的值,用于实现不同的功能。

有时候使用可变变量名是很方便的。就是说,一个变量的变量名可以动态的设置和使用。一个普通的变量通过声明来设置,例如:?php a = hello;? 一个可变变量获取了一个普通变量的值作为这个可变变量的变量名。

什么是PHP中可变变量以及如何应用

有时候使用可变变量名是很方便的。就是说,一个变量的变量名可以动态的设置和使用。一个普通的变量通过声明来设置,例如:?php a = hello;? 一个可变变量获取了一个普通变量的值作为这个可变变量的变量名。

可变变量是指一个变量的变量名可以动态的设置和使用,利用一个普通的变量通过声明来设置,例如:?php a = hello;? 在上面的例子中 hello 使用两个美元符号($)之后,就可以作为一个可变变量的变量了。

可变变量 有时候使用可变变量名是很方便的。就是说,一个变量的变量名可以动态的设置和使用。一个普通的变量通过声明来设置,例如:?php a = hello;? 一个可变变量获取了一个普通变量的值作为这个可变变量的变量名。

所谓可变变量,就是一个变量的名,又是一个变量。可变变量的语法形式是php特殊的语法,其他语言中少见。有时候使用可变变量名是很方便的。就是说,一个变量的变量名可以动态的设置和使用。

PHP中局部变量和动态变量区别

局部变量属于自动变量。自动变量在函数调用时分配内存,在函数返回时释放内存。它们的作用域仅限于函数内部。寄存变量寄存变量是指存储在CPU寄存器中的变量。它们的访问速度非常快,但是数量有限,通常只用于存储频繁使用的变量。

静态变量是指在整个程序运行期间,该变量都在内存中存在,不会被释放,这样造成的结果是该变量原来的值被保存。

两个概念的区别有存储空间不同、生命期不同。存储空间不同:静态变量存储在静态存储区,动态变量存储在动态存储区。

php动态变量问题

1、而如果你使用动态变量名来操作的话,会容易许多。function request($str){ ary=explode(,$str);foreach($ary as $it){ //对相应的数据进行转义,或者处理一些特殊字符。

2、test。综上所述,$$符号是php中一个非常方便的特性,可以帮助开发者更加灵活地操作变量、动态访问类的属性和方法等。但是需要注意的是,由于这样的动态性非常易出现错误,因此在代码实现时需要特别小心。

3、在Zend引擎和扩展中,经常要创建一个PHP的变量,底层就是一个zval指针。之前的版本都是通过MAKE_STD_ZVAL动态的从堆上分配一个zval内存。而PHP7可以直接使用栈内存。

4、在PHP语言里 ?后是动态变量,传值的过程。

php中的静态变量和动态变量的区别

1、php中static 静态变量和普通变量的区别:在变量的前面加上static 就构成了静态变量(static 变量)。

2、区别:在一个函数中,静态变量的值在程序执行离开时,其值不丢失,而普通变量会丢失。

3、静态局部变量只会初始化一次。 静态属性只能被初始化为一个字符值或一个常量,不能使用表达式。

4、静态变量具有这样的特性:当在某函数里定义一个静态变量后,这个变量不会即使函数退出了,在下次调用这个函数时,它会使用前次被调用后留下的值。

php如何定义动态变量名?

1、创建变量PHP中的变量是用美元符号($)作为前缀的标示符,标识符是一个标识不同对象的符号,如变量的名称,函数的名称,或者其他用户自定义对象的名称。

2、定义常量define(CONSTANT, Hello world.)常量只能包含标量数据(boolean,integer,float 和 string)。

3、首先,打开php编辑器,新建php文件,例如:index.php。在index.php中,输入代码:$a = hello; $b = zhidao;,以申明变量a、变量b。

文章目录
    搜索